It may surprise you to find out just how many types of investment vehicles are allowed. In fact self directed IRA Investments nearly mirror main stream investing options with only a few exceptions.
The IRS won’t allow investments in collectibles or life insurance.
But really the governments main concern is that it doesn’t want to see any type of self dealing. That is they don’t want you to benefit from a transaction with your IRA. The IRS wants your only benefit to be the tax advantaged return that your IRA gets. So for instance, you are not allowed to sell anything to the IRA, if you did you would be getting double benefits in the form of the tax advantages of the IRA and the personal profits from the sell to the IRA.
Nor would you be allowed to live in a home or apartment owed by your IRA. It’s important to stay away from this type of double dipping.
This ban applies not only to you but to anyone closely related to you in your business and family life. Both you and the people in this group are considered disqualified persons.
Aside from those transactions your options can include many things like derivatives, notes, venture capital investments, futures, Real Estate and more.
